What is Giving Tuesday and How Can Athletes Participate?

The days following Thanksgiving are the highest grossing days for retail of the year. Everyone is trying to get the best deal on gifts for the holidays. There is Black Friday, Small Business Saturday, Cyber Monday and now Giving Tuesday – a day set aside for helping your favorite charity.
Giving Tuesday was created to promote charitable giving in the United States and is celebrated on the Tuesday after Thanksgiving. Here is how you, as an athlete, can participate:

  • Donate
    Whether you donate $10 or $1000, your donation will go to help your favorite organization do good things in the world.
  • Buy all of your holiday purchases using AmazonSmile:
    AmazonSmile is a simple and automatic way for you to support your favorite charitable organization every time you shop, at no cost to you. When you shop, you’ll find the exact same low prices, vast selection and convenient shopping experience, with the added bonus that Amazon will donate a portion of the purchase price to your favorite charitable organization.   • Share on social media:
    Check out your favorite charity’s Twitter, Instagram and Facebook pages and share their Giving Tuesday posts. Is your charity not on social media? Share why you support their work in your own social media post.
